NetNamedPipeSecurity Klasse
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Bietet Zugriff auf die Sicherheitseinstellungen für Endpunkte, die mit der benannten Pipebindung konfiguriert sind.
public ref class NetNamedPipeSecurity sealed
[System.Runtime.Versioning.SupportedOSPlatform("windows")]
public sealed class NetNamedPipeSecurity
public sealed class NetNamedPipeSecurity
[<System.Runtime.Versioning.SupportedOSPlatform("windows")>]
type NetNamedPipeSecurity = class
type NetNamedPipeSecurity = class
Public NotInheritable Class NetNamedPipeSecurity
- Vererbung
-
NetNamedPipeSecurity
- Attribute
Beispiele
Der folgende Code zeigt, wie Sie einer NetNamedPipeSecurity Instanz ein NetNamedPipeBinding Objekt hinzufügen.
NetNamedPipeBinding nnpb = new NetNamedPipeBinding();
NetNamedPipeSecurity nnpSecurity = nnpb.Security;
nnpSecurity.Mode = NetNamedPipeSecurityMode.Transport;
NamedPipeTransportSecurity npts = nnpSecurity.Transport;
serviceHost.AddServiceEndpoint(typeof(ICalculator), nnpb, "net.pipe://localhost/ServiceModelSamples/Service");
Konstruktoren
| Name | Beschreibung |
|---|---|
| NetNamedPipeSecurity() |
Initialisiert eine neue Instanz der NetNamedPipeSecurity-Klasse. |
Eigenschaften
| Name | Beschreibung |
|---|---|
| Mode |
Ruft den Sicherheitsmodus für die benannte Pipebindung ab oder legt ihn fest. |
| Transport |
Ruft die Transportsicherheit für die benannte Pipebindung ab. |
Methoden
| Name | Beschreibung |
|---|---|
| Equals(Object) |
Bestimmt, ob das angegebene Objekt dem aktuellen Objekt entspricht. (Geerbt von Object) |
| GetHashCode() |
Dient als Standardhashfunktion. (Geerbt von Object) |
| GetType() |
Ruft die Type der aktuellen Instanz ab. (Geerbt von Object) |
| MemberwiseClone() |
Erstellt eine flache Kopie der aktuellen Object. (Geerbt von Object) |
| ShouldSerializeTransport() |
Gibt einen Wert zurück, der angibt, ob sich die Transport Eigenschaft vom Standardwert geändert hat und serialisiert werden soll. Dies wird von WCF für die XAML-Integration verwendet. |
| ToString() |
Gibt eine Zeichenfolge zurück, die das aktuelle Objekt darstellt. (Geerbt von Object) |